Influencing factors of arm-ankle pulse wave conduction velocity in obese children
Aim:To explore alterations in arm-ankle pulse wave conduction velocity(baPWV)in obese children and analyze its influencing factors.Methods:A total of 94 obese children and 57 physically examined healthy children who at-tended the Department of Endocrinology and Genetic Metabolism and the Department of Child Health of Children's Hospital of Soochow University,respectively from June 2021 to October 2022 were selected.The differences in BMI,gender,age,blood uric acid,blood lipids,fasting glucose and insulin,carotid intima-media thickness(cIMT),baPWV,Z-score of BMI(Z-BMI),systolic blood pressure(SBP),diastolic blood pressure(DBP),homeostasis model of insulin resistance index(HO-MA-IR)were compared between the 2 groups.The differences in baPWV between hypertensive and normotensive,pubertal and prepubertal groups in obese children were compared.Multiple linear regression was used to analyze the influencing fac-tors of baPWV.Results:BaPWV was slower in obese children than in healthy children(P=0.036).Inobese children,baP-WV was faster in the hypertensive group than that in the normotensive group,and faster in the pubertal group than in the prepubertal group(P<0.05).Multiple linear regression analysis showed that DBP and HOMA-IR were influencing factors for baPWV in obese children,with B(95%CI)of 10.959(4.745-17.173)and 3.416(0.771-6.061).Conclusion:BaPWV in obese children is associated with blood pressure,HOMA-IR,and puberty.
